Come across,innumerable,commonplace,reappeared,anxious.Make sentences by using this words and phrases

1. Yesterday, I happened to come across my old diary while I was cleaning the attic. - come across means find by chance
2. Scientists say there are innumerable stars in the universe. - innumerable means countless
3. Religious wars were commonplace during the Dark Ages. - commonplace means ordinary
4. I thought I had everything fixed, when the problem reappeared. - reappear means to appear again
5. I was so anxious before my exam because I didn't study too much. - anxious means worried

In which scenario would an infographic best help present information?
Marat540 [252]

Answer:

D. A teacher is informing an audience of the time students spend on different social media apps.

Explanation:

An infographic is a visual representation of data that employs pictures, little texts, charts, timelines, etc to disseminate information that might otherwise be difficult to understand. It simplifies a message and makes it very easy for the audience to grasp. In the above-described scenarios, the option that fits a situation where an infographic can be used is that of a teacher informing an audience of the time students spend on different social media apps.

Clustering this information in a text might make it difficult to understand. But using timelines, a feature of infographics would make the message easier to understand.
